For the Penangites, do you know that you can get nice rendang tok from the Lorong Kulit market? There is a young Malay chap who sells lemang, ketupat, rendang tok, serunding and dodol near the entrance where TNB is. Try it if you haven’t eat rendang tok before.
What is rendang tok? It is dry beef curry which is very flavourful. The taste of lemongrass gives the rendang a very nice taste. The beef is tender and melt in the mouth and the spices and herbs take away the gamey smell of beef.
The other day when I was travelling to KL, I found a stall at the Tapah Highway stop selling similar things. Then, there is also a stall in Jusco in Midvalley. Somehow the one I bought from Lorong Kulit is much nicer.

The rendang tok from the Tapah highway stop come in huge pots. Business is brisk and these are sold by grammes. I have forgotten how much but they ain’t cheap as a small container costs about RM10.
rendang tok
A close up of the rendang tok. It is not to be confused with the regular rendang because this is the dry version and doesn’t have the overpowering taste of santan. Instead, it is more tangy and less ‘jelak’ when taken with lemang or ketupat.
